A used drug needle/syringe was found dumped close to homes in the Cornshell fields area of Derry-Londonderry.
Sinn Féin Councillor Caoimhe McKnight says this is extremely concerning as young children live and play there, and has condemned those who left the paraphernalia.
It was brought to her attention yesterday when it was found by a local resident who was out for a walk:
